Ok. Blessthefall. Hard rock/ metal-core band that has achieved moderate success since signing to Fearless records. The band lost their lead vocalist Craig Mabitt in 2008, when he left the band to join Escape The Fate as their lead singer. As for this new album "Awakening", I feel like the band isn't covering much new ground.
2009 saw the release of btf's album "Witness" under Fearless records. This is one of the first albums I got that featured screamed vocals on the majority of the tracks. Normally, I only can take so much of this style of music with screamed vocals, but "Witness" seemed to be an exception for me. I really enjoyed that album , but I have found myself getting burned out on it. With "Awakening", new territory is not something that is being explored. The songs seem to stick to the same formula, rotating between screamed and clean vocals. The album isn't terrible, but it gets old fast, and I found myself having to pause it and come back later to finish listening, because it was just too much for one sitting.
 Complaints? The song structures are too similar to their last album, or pretty much any modern metal-core band these days unfortunately.  The songs are repetitive. The lyrics... nothing groundbreaking. The guitar breakdowns are oddly familiar.
Praises? Some of the songs have nice qualities to them. My favorites on the album are "Promised Ones", "Undefeated", and "I'm Bad News in the Best Way". Catchy at times, but still too familiar.
Overall,you can see there are alot of problems with the album,but the sound is still good, but not what it could be.
